Governor Abba Kabir Yusuf presented employment letters to 1,038 successful candidates in agriculture-related fields on Monday, aiming to strengthen the sector and reduce unemployment.

The event, held at the Government House in Kano, drew senior government officials, traditional rulers, and beneficiaries from all 44 local government areas.

Mr Yusuf reaffirmed his administration’s commitment to revitalising agriculture and restoring its past importance in the state’s economy.

“This administration is committed to restoring the lost glory of agriculture in Kano,” the governor said.

He described the recruitment as a fulfillment of the promise to create jobs, empower residents, and build sustainable food security for the future.

Mr Yusuf said the recruits formed a vibrant new team of agricultural extension workers to be deployed to agencies and field units across the state. He said their tasks would include promoting modern farming techniques, agro-processing, and community-driven agricultural initiatives.

The governor added that irrigation systems were being expanded across key zones, with efforts underway to upgrade the infrastructure.

Earlier, chairwoman of the State Civil Service Commission, Ladidi Garko, urged the new employees to be dedicated and disciplined. She advised them to follow civil service rules and maintain professional conduct at all times.

“You must avoid absenteeism, lateness, and all forms of corruption,” she cautioned the recruits.

Ms Garko stated that the government would continue to launch programs to empower young people and enhance human capital development.
